Output 83ddea117ecf46035a0d3fca8e11aa715ccc9d11cb767998d54d2ec151020968:0

value
347194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 864cacbba3adb4e157ecb22cd17e7ef522b1176e OP_EQUAL
address
3Dw8KhjvtzKy7c4xQHheWfg7o4i2gwKCko
transaction
83ddea117ecf46035a0d3fca8e11aa715ccc9d11cb767998d54d2ec151020968